precondition(1) (iou)



precondition noun. E19.
[from PRE- 1 + CONDITION noun.]
A prior condition; a condition required to be fulfilled beforehand; a preliminary stipulation, a pre-requisite.
H. Kissinger An end of American military aid..was an absolute precondition of settlement. J. Barnes Three preconditions for happinessstupidity, selfishness and good health.
